What NHTSA is examining

In December 2019, the Office of Defects Investigation (ODI) opened this investigation based on 235 Vehicle Owner Questionnaires (VOQs) alleging doors failed to latch when closed, and/or inadvertently opened while driving, on model year (MY) 2012-2014 Ford Fiesta, and 2013-2014 Fusion and Lincoln MKZ. Some VOQs reported the failure occurred after the latch had been remedied under a prior recall which involved fracture of the latch pawl spring tab due to thermally induced cyclic fatigue. Other VOQs alleged a similar failure in vehicles not previously recalled. A latch with a fractured pawl spring tab typically results in a ?door will not close? condition, however in certain somewhat rare circumstances, may result in the door coming open while driving. In response to ODI?s investigation, Ford has announced three field actions, as discussed below.On March 23, 2020, Ford submitted Safety Recall 20V-177 (Ford 20S15), a regional recall campaign to address door latch failures in vehicles not previously recalled under Safety Recalls 15V-246, 16V-643 and 17V-210. The recall affects vehicles currently or ever registered in certain high ambient temperature states (see 20V-177 for affected states). As a remedy, Ford will replace all four door latches free of charge.On August 24, 2020, Ford issued a non-safety regional field action (Ford 20R01) to address door latch failures on the same model/MY vehicles not covered under 20V-177 (i.e., not currently/ever registered in affected states)…
